Activity itinerary

Friday Mosque (Jama Masjid)

  • 30m
  • Admission ticket not included
Your guide will lead you to Jama Masjid, one of the largest mosques in India built by Mughal emperor Shah Jahan. Travellers will walk through the impressive courtyard, admire the grand red sandstone and marble architecture, and learn about the history and religious importance of the mosque. The guide will share stories about Mughal Delhi and explain the architectural details while you enjoy views of Old Delhi and take photos.

Khari Baoli

  • 20m
Your guide will take you through Khari Baoli, Asia’s largest wholesale spice market located in the heart of Old Delhi. Travellers will walk through lively lanes filled with shops selling colourful spices, herbs, dried fruits, and nuts. The guide will explain how the spice trade has been part of Delhi’s culture for centuries and introduce different Indian spices and their uses in local cuisine. Visitors will experience the vibrant atmosphere, watch traders at work, and have opportunities for photos.

Humayun's Tomb

  • 45m
  • Admission ticket not included
Your guide will take you through the magnificent Humayun's Tomb, a UNESCO World Heritage Site and the first garden-tomb of the Mughal Empire. Travellers will explore the grand Persian-style gardens, walk along the symmetrical pathways, and admire the stunning red sandstone and white marble architecture. The guide will share fascinating stories about Emperor Humayun, Mughal history, and how this monument inspired the design of the Taj Mahal. There will also be time to take photos and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ere of the complex.

India Gate

  • 15m
Your guide will take you to India Gate, the iconic war memorial located in the heart of New Delhi. Travellers will learn about the history of this monument, built in memory of Indian soldiers who died during World War I. You will walk around the monument, see the Amar Jawan Jyoti memorial flame, and enjoy views of the grand Rajpath boulevard. There will also be time to take photos and experience the lively atmosphere around the monument.

Rashtrapati Bhavan (Pass by)

During the drive through New Delhi’s ceremonial district, travellers will pass by Parliament House and Rashtrapati Bhavan, two of India’s most important government buildings. Your guide will explain the history and architecture of these iconic landmarks designed during the British colonial period. Guests will also see the wide avenues of Lutyens’ Delhi and hear stories about India’s political system while enjoying views of these impressive buildings from outside.

Agrasen Ki Baoli - Leamigo

  • 15m
Your guide will take you to Agrasen ki Baoli, a historic stepwell hidden in the heart of New Delhi. Travellers will walk down the ancient stone steps and explore this unique architectural structure that once served as a water reservoir. The guide will explain the history of stepwells in India and share interesting stories and legends connected to this mysterious site. Visitors will also have time to admire the symmetrical arches and take photos of this peaceful historic monument.

Lotus Temple

  • 30m
Your guide will take you to the Lotus Temple, one of Delhi’s most famous modern landmarks known for its unique lotus-shaped architecture. Visitors will walk through the peaceful gardens surrounding the temple and learn about the Bahá’í Faith, which welcomes people of all religions to pray and meditate here. Travellers can enter the main prayer hall to experience the calm and silent atmosphere while admiring the beautiful marble structure. There will also be time to take photos of this iconic building.

Birla Mandir Temple (Lakshmi Narayan)

  • 30m
Your guide will take you to Birla Temple, also known as Laxminarayan Temple, one of the most famous Hindu temples in New Delhi. Travellers will explore the beautifully decorated temple dedicated to Lord Vishnu and Goddess Lakshmi. The guide will explain the temple’s history, its connection with Mahatma Gandhi, and the meaning of the colourful carvings and shrines. Visitors can experience the peaceful spiritual atmosphere and admire the temple’s traditional architecture.
